This beautiful and extremely rare Ebauches SA regatta prototype represents a unique piece of watchmaking history. Powered by the legendary Valjoux 728 column wheel movement, it was the first regatta movement with a central minute chronograph counter.
Produced in a limited series for only one year in 1971, this watch was commercialized by Certina as the Chronolympic Regatta. Its vibrant dial and classic chronograph layout make it a collector's dream. The historical significance of the Ebauches SA prototype adds to its value and appeal.
